Understanding URL slugs

The slug is the part of your website URL that comes after your domain:
  • Your domain: yourcoachingsite.com
  • Page slug: /about
  • Full URL: yourcoachingsite.com/about

Why clean URLs matter for coaches

  • Professional credibility: coachsmith.com/basketball-training looks more trustworthy than coachsmith.com/page-1755106901008
  • Easy sharing: Parents can easily remember and share yoursite.com/camps with other parents
  • Better SEO: Search engines prefer descriptive URLs with relevant keywords

How to update your URL slugs

1

Access Page Settings

In Website Builder, select the page you want to edit and click Page Settings in the left panel.
Page Settings panel location in CoachIQ Website Builder interface
2

Edit the Slug field

In the Page Settings panel, find the Slug field. You’ll see the current URL (which may have numbers like about-1755106901008).
Slug Url Pn

The URL slug field where you can replace auto-generated numbers with clean, professional URLs

CoachIQ automatically adds numbers to prevent duplicate URLs, but you can customize these for better branding.
3

Create your custom slug

Delete the existing slug and type your preferred URL. Best practices:
  • Keep it short and descriptive: about, training-programs, contact
  • Use hyphens (not spaces): basketball-training not basketball training
  • Include keywords when relevant: youth-basketball-camps
Pro tip: Match your slug to your page title for consistency and better SEO.
4

Publish your changes

Click Publish to make your new URL live.
Your page now has a clean, professional URL that’s easy to share and remember.

Removing auto-generated numbers

Why numbers appear: When you create pages with similar names, CoachIQ adds numbers to prevent URL conflicts. How to clean them up:
  1. Replace about-1755106901008 with simply about
  2. Change training-programs-2 to training-programs
  3. Update contact-3 to contact
Important: Don’t use a slug that’s already taken by another page. CoachIQ will show an error if there’s a conflict.

Best practices

Keep URLs short: Aim for 2-4 words maximum for better user experience and sharing.
Use keywords: Include relevant coaching terms that your clients might search for.
Stay consistent: Use the same format across all pages (all lowercase, hyphens for spaces).
